Responsibilities of Job: This job description lists the roles and responsibilities expected of a Process Operator. Your main work areas will be the reactor, filtration, sieving, blending and packaging areas of the factory. You will report directly to theSupervisor, or in his absence to any manager. Your duties will include, but not be limited to:
- _1.
_General factory processes (cleaning factory areas, filtration, sieving, forklift operation)
- _2.
_Daily industrial vacuuming/cleaning of factory areas
- _3.
_Machinery operations
- _4.
_Loading/un loading blenders
- _5.
_Non-hazardous and hazardous chemical handling
- _6.
_Small item packaging (powder and liquid)
- _7.
_Accurate batch labelling
- _8.
_Follow instructions accurately and quickly
- _9.
_Maintain records as required by the company Quality Manuals
- _10.
- _Packaging/handling of 25/50kg drums (powder)
